The 73’s defeat the Grads 3-1

The Kemptville 73’s’ offense had a big night, peppering the Navan Grads with 35 shots throughout the game. The Kemptville 73’s took the lead before the halfway point in the second on a goal from Ryan Pawlikowski.

Ryan Pawlikowski chipped in with 2 goals and Ashton Fry did his part, adding 2 assists.

In the first, Pawlikowski opened the scoring for the 73’s with a goal at 2:43 with helpers from Taylor and Patterson. Way ‘a’answered for the Grads with a goal at 16:16.

During the second, Pawlikowski answered for Kemptville with what turned out to be the game winning goal at 5:02 with assists from his linemates, Fry and Taylor. Mclean quickly followed with a goal at 5:26 with helpers from Fry and Thousand.

The 73’s’ victory was in no doubt helped out by Fiske as he stopped 24 of the 25 shots he faced. Fiske’s counterpart, Carter, also had a big night, managing to stop 32 of 35, but ultimately fell short.

This win brings the Kemptville 73’s’ record to (2-0-0-0).
